In Tyler, Texas, supplemental Medicare insurance typically refers to Medicare Supplement (Medigap) plans or Medicare Advantage plans. Medigap policies work with Original Medicare to cover out-of-pocket costs. Medicare Advantage plans bundle Part A, Part B, and often Part D, with additional benefits. When people in Tyler, Texas, ask about a 'Medicare #,' they are usually referring to their Medicare identification number. This is a unique number assigned to you by Medicare. It's essential for accessing healthcare services and benefits. You'll find it on your Medicare card. You'll need this number when speaking with healthcare providers or insurance companies.
In Tyler, Texas, you have access to a range of Medicare services. This includes Original Medicare (Part A for hospital stays and Part B for medical services), as well as prescription drug coverage through Part D. You might be referring to Medicare Supplement Plan G when asking about 'Medicare Part G' near Shreveport. Plan G is a popular Medigap policy that helps cover out-of-pocket costs associated with Original Medicare, such as deductibles and coinsurance. It typically covers everything that Medicare Part B covers except for the Part B deductible. It's a comprehensive option for many.

Yes, Medicare in Tyler, Texas, can cover home health care services under specific circumstances. To qualify, you typically need to be homebound and require skilled nursing care, physical therapy, or other rehabilitative services ordered by your doctor.
